一、区块链隐私保护的概述
区块链隐私保护是指在区块链技术应用中,为保护用户的交易数据和身份隐私而采取的一系列技术措施。随着数字资产的迅猛发展,区块链成为了新一代的网络技术平台,吸引了大量用户和企业的关注。然而,由于区块链的透明性,用户的敏感信息和交易记录可能会被他人所获取,从而引发了隐私保护问题。
为了应对这些挑战,越来越多的项目和技术方案相继出现,如零知识证明、混合网络、隐私链等。这些创新技术为确保用户在区块链上的交易数据安全性以及隐私保护提供了有效的解决方案,能够让用户在参与区块链网络时,拥有更高的隐私控制权。
二、区块链隐私保护的重要性
随着区块链从理论走向实践,隐私保护的重要性愈发凸显。用户在使用区块链技术进行交易时,往往需要提交个人信息,如身份证号码、地址等,这些信息一旦被破坏或泄露,不仅可能导致经济损失,还有可能影响个人信用及其他社会关系。
同时,隐私保护还与合规性密切相关。各国政府目前 对数据保护和隐私的监管力度日益加大,区块链项目需要考虑如何在遵守法律法规的同时,保护用户隐私。这就要求开发者在设计系统时,采用高效的隐私保护机制,以确保用户信息得到合理且合法的保护。
三、区块链隐私保护的技术解读
在技术层面,区块链隐私保护主要通过一些专门的技术手段来实现。以下是一些广泛使用的保护隐私的方式:
1. **零知识证明**:这是一种强大的密码学工具,使得一个人可以在不透露任何具体信息的情况下,证明他知道某个信息。通过零知识证明,用户可以在区块链上验证交易的合法性,同时不必泄露与交易相关的任何敏感信息。
2. **混合网络**:混合网络是通过混淆用户的IP地址和交易数据来增强隐私保护的一种方法。在这种网络中,用户的请求通过多个节点进行转发,以掩盖其真实来源,从而保护用户的身份不被追踪。
3. **隐私链**:一些专门设计的区块链平台,如Monero和Zcash,采用了隐私增强的技术。这些平台通常使用环签名和隐写术等方式,确保交易的不可追踪性和匿名性。
4. **隐私保护智能合约**:随着智能合约的普及,开发者也开始整合隐私保护机制,确保在执行合约时,用户的私人信息不会被泄露。
四、区块链隐私保护的应用实例
区块链隐私保护的应用案例层出不穷,以下是一些值得关注的实例:
1. **个人健康数据管理**:利用区块链技术,医院和患者可以安全地共享医疗记录,而患者可以选择性地控制哪些数据可以被访问和共享,从而保护个人健康隐私。
2. **金融交易隐私**:在一些加密货币交易所,交易记录的透明性可能导致用户的信息暴露。而通过实现隐私保护技术,用户可以进行更为安全的资产交易,降低潜在风险。
3. **投票系统**:一些区块链项目尝试利用隐私保护技术来设计安全可靠的在线投票系统,确保选民的投票选择既不被篡改,也不被泄露。
## 可能相关的问题 1. 什么是零知识证明? 2. 区块链隐私保护如何合规? 3. 隐私链与公链的区别是什么? 4. 如何在区块链上实现隐私保护的智能合约? 我将逐个回答这些问题。请告诉我是否继续!